This information must be available <strong>on the official website<\/strong> or disseminated <strong>through other channels <\/strong>of electronic communication (for example, e-mail, messengers).<\/p>\n<p style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The disclosure must include: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Terms of concluding agreements <\/strong>for supply of medicinal products.<\/li>\n<li><strong>The procedure and process <\/strong>for receiving, reviewing and fulfilling purchase requests.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><strong>2) The list of grounds for exceeding the 20% quota has been detailed.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Regulation shall clarify the circumstances under which a manufacturer or importer may lawfully sell more than 20% of the volume to a single buyer. This is permitted, particularly, if: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>There is absence of requests <\/strong>from other buyers for the relevant volume of products.<\/li>\n<li><strong>There is an insufficient number of concluded agreements <\/strong>to distribute the entire volume of products (considering the requirement to have at least five distributors, as follows from the Law).<\/li>\n<li>At the time the buyer exceeding the quota applies,<strong> all other counterparties&#8217; requests having already been fulfilled<\/strong>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><strong>Important note:<\/strong> These exceptions do not constitute a blanket exemption. Sales exceeding the 20% of the quota must be conducted <strong>on equal terms<\/strong> (price, payment terms and delivery) for all buyers in similar circumstances.<\/p>\n<p style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><em>Although the new rules provide more clarity, they do not eliminate all potential risks. The Antimonopoly Committee of Ukraine (AMCU), guided by its Recommendations No. 3-rk on cooperation with distributors, is expected to meticulously analyze the reasons why the manufacturer did not conclude agreements with a sufficient number of distributors. It is important to have a substantiated evidence base for each decision to decline cooperation.<\/em><\/p>\n<h4 style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><strong>New rules for pharmacy chains: Transparency and brand protection<\/strong><\/h4>\n<p style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The amendments also address the retail segment: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Mandatory declaration:<\/strong> Pharmacy entities must now submit information about their <strong>affiliation with a pharmacy chain<\/strong> to the licensing authority. This must be done either when obtaining a license or within 6 months for existing license holders, and to notify of a change in status within 10 business days.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Prohibition on &#8220;mimicry:&#8221;<\/strong> The use of trademarks, names or other intellectual property belonging to <strong>another pharmacy or chain <\/strong>in the name of a pharmacy is expressly prohibited. An exception applies only where pharmacies are controlled by joint beneficiaries or officially belong to the same chain.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h4 style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><strong>Our recommendations and conclusions<\/strong><\/h4>\n<p style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The revised Licensing Conditions represent a market signal of strengthen oversight concerning transparency and competition.<\/p>\n<ol>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><strong> For manufacturers and importers: <\/strong>It is necessary to urgently <strong>review and formalize your commercial policies<\/strong>, as well as develop a procedure for their publication.
